LAM.COM Domain Overview
LAM.COM is built on the established English word “lam,” most strongly associated with flight or escape, while also carrying the older informal sense of a beating. Its single syllable gives the name immediate pronunciation and strong spoken recall, and its three-letter spelling is exceptionally easy to type, recognize, and reproduce. The word’s concrete, energetic character makes it more distinctive than an arbitrary abbreviation, while its two familiar meanings add semantic depth—though they also give the name a notably rough, informal tonal range.

Analyst note
As a naming asset, LAM.COM benefits from the unusual combination of dictionary-word immediacy and three-letter compression. The letters form a clean, balanced visual unit, and the straightforward “lam” pronunciation removes ambiguity in conversation. Its primary sense suggests movement away from danger or constraint, giving the word narrative force, while the secondary sense introduces a harder edge.
